We Have Some Money For Players - Mowbray

Last updated : 03 November 2015 By CNS Staff

Coventry City manager Tony Mowbray has said that he has some money in his budget available for players.

“We have got some saved at the minute, and that’s why Mark is very good at managing the football budget,” Mowbray said to the Coventry Telegraph's Andy Turner.

“He’s telling me at the moment that we have got money to get someone. My concern is moving forward.

"Injuries are part and parcel of football and if the squad got so stretched I wouldn’t want to put untried young footballers into a team that’s doing well. I’d rather go and get some experience to keep it ticking along.

“But, generally, experienced footballers cost money. Clubs aren’t charities and if a player earns X it’s very difficult to go to those clubs and say can we take him for X divided by ten of his salary.

“It’s a fine balance because sometimes you want to go and make a decent offer for a player to come in and help keep things going.”
